Finding Your Treasure: Where to Get Ocean's Thirteen Subtitles
Okay, so you're convinced and ready to roll with subtitles for Ocean's Thirteen? Awesome! The good news is that finding them is easier than pulling off a heist. There are tons of places to get your hands on subtitles, both for streaming and for downloaded versions of the movie. First, let's talk about streaming services. Many streaming platforms, like Netflix, Amazon Prime Video, and others, often include subtitles as a standard feature. All you have to do is turn them on in the settings while you're watching the movie. The subtitles are usually available in multiple languages, making it easy for you to switch between them. If you've downloaded Ocean's Thirteen or have it on DVD or Blu-ray, you can typically find subtitles on websites dedicated to subtitle files. These sites have massive libraries of subtitles in various languages. A quick search will usually turn up the subtitles you need. Just download the subtitle file (usually an .srt file) and then load it up when you're playing the movie with your media player. Just be sure to find the subtitle file that matches the version of the movie you have. Keep an eye out for subtitles that are synchronized with the correct frame rate of your movie version, as this will help the subtitles appear at the right moment. Another great place to find subtitles is through media players. Many media players, like VLC Media Player, can automatically search for subtitles online, so you don't have to manually download them. They search various subtitle databases. Just start playing the movie and enable the subtitle search option within the player, and it will do the rest of the work. It's super convenient. Remember, when you're downloading subtitles from third-party sites, always scan the files for viruses to make sure they're safe. Check the source for credibility before downloading. Mastering the Art: Using Subtitles Effectively for Ocean's Thirteen
Now that you've got your subtitles, let's talk about how to get the most out of them while watching Ocean's Thirteen. First, you'll need to know how to enable them on your media player or streaming service. Usually, it's as simple as clicking a button or going into the settings and selecting your language. Experiment with different styles of subtitles to find what suits you best. Some players let you customize the font, size, and background of the subtitles, making it easier to read them. It might take a bit of trial and error to find the perfect settings, but it's worth it. When you're watching, try not to focus only on the subtitles. While they're super helpful, you should still watch the movie as you normally would, using the subtitles to clarify and enhance your experience. Don't let yourself get distracted by reading the text at all times. Instead, use them as a tool to support your understanding. Also, pay attention to the pace of the subtitles. Good subtitles should be timed well with the dialogue. If they are too fast or out of sync, it can be distracting. If you're a language learner, consider pausing the movie occasionally to review unfamiliar words or phrases. This will help you build your vocabulary and improve your language skills. You can even rewind and rewatch scenes with the subtitles to help reinforce what you've learned. You may want to turn off the subtitles occasionally to test your comprehension. This can help you focus on the audio. Overall, using subtitles is all about balance and finding what works best for you.
